Various colors' hue values

The term 'hue values' refers to the numerical representation of colors in the color spectrum, which is used in color theory and colorimetry. Hue is one of the three primary attributes of color, the others being saturation and brightness. It defines the position of a color on the color wheel, ranging from red through orange, yellow, green, blue, indigo, and violet. In digital color representation, hue values are often expressed in degrees on the color wheel, with 0° typically corresponding to red and 360° to red again. This concept is essential in color matching, image processing, and design.

How to mix colors for the effect?

Color mixing involves blending different colors to create new hues. The effect of color mixing depends on the color theory and the specific pigments or dyes being used. For instance, mixing primary colors (red, blue, yellow) can create secondary colors (orange, green, purple) and tertiary colors (mixing secondary colors with primary colors). The properties of the colors, such as their chroma and value, also affect the final mixed color. In art and design, understanding color mixing is crucial for achieving desired visual effects.

What color goes well with orange?

Orange pairs well with colors like blue, green, purple, and black. These combinations create a balance and can evoke various moods and styles. For example, blue and orange are complementary colors that create a striking contrast, while green and orange can provide a harmonious and energetic look. Purple and orange can create a sophisticated and warm ambiance, and black and orange can offer a bold and modern statement.

Photoshop creates a gradient color effect diagram

Photoshop is a widely used raster graphics editor developed by Adobe Inc. It allows users to create and manipulate various types of images, including creating gradient color effects. A gradient color effect diagram in Photoshop typically involves selecting two or more colors and then blending them seamlessly across a selected area or across the entire image. This can be done using tools such as the Gradient Tool or through layer blending modes.

The color of the Vray rendering is too pale

V-Ray is a popular rendering engine used in 3D modeling and animation software. If the color of the Vray效果图 is too pale, it could be due to several reasons such as incorrect lighting settings, low color saturation, or improper rendering settings. Adjusting the exposure, gamma, contrast, or color balance in the render settings might help.

Autumn color scheme

An autumn color scheme refers to a palette of colors typically found during the autumn season, which often includes warm tones such as reds, oranges, yellows, and browns. These colors are characteristic of the foliage during the fall and are often used in fashion, interior design, and art to evoke the essence of the season.
